Disconnected, an experimental series shot globally during the coronavirus pandemic, features All My Children actress Christina Bennett Lind (ex-Bianca Montgomery).

Creatives throughout the entertainment industry have been coming up with innovative ways to continue telling stories during the coronavirus quarantine, and filmmakers Matthew Leutwyler and Anton Laines have raised the bar with their new series Disconnected.

Starring several actors from around the world -- including All My Children alum Christina Bennett Lind (ex-Bianca Montgomery) -- the series follows a group of friends who are tested by the COVID-19 pandemic in dramatic ways, such as: a Hollywood producer who discovers his survivalist side, an ex-con who tries to sell stolen PPEs, and a Chinese actress who finds that her diva tendencies are no longer accommodated.

Shooting the drama, which has a strong Stephen Soderbergh vibe, was an ambitious undertaking. A lot of coordination, editing, and ingenuity went into making the eight episodes, which were completely shot under quarantine in Los Angeles, Palm Springs, New York, Iowa, the U.K., India, and Rwanda -- all without breaking any rules around social distancing.

"A series that fell in our laps when it all started falling apart," shares Lind about taking part in the progressive project. "Proud to portray one of the heroes we teach [our daughter] Ruby to cheer for every night."

Disconnected is so well shot, most people won't even realize that it was filmed under tight quarantine. This feat was due to the series' dedicated team.

"Everyone uploads their footage to a Google drive and then our editor Will Gordon has the unenviable task of wrangling it all and synching it," Leutwyler told Movie Maker of how they did it. "Our colorist, Adrian, had a hell of a time getting it to look consistent but it's all part of this crazy experiment."

He adds, "The stuff in India... is directed over Zoom calls using the only camera they had available, an iPhone 6. We have been trying to get them an iPhone 10 but the lockdown there is so strict we can't get it to them."

Cast members of Disconnected include: Mark Kelly, Vincent Ventresca, and Erik Palladino in Los Angeles; Jenn Liu and Brandon Scott in Palm Springs; Lind and Gene Gallerano in New York; Audrey Uwimana in Iowa; April Pearson in Brighton, UK; Tara Alisha Berry, Nandini Sen, and Shoaib Kabeer in Mumbai, India; and Innocent Munyeshuri and Clarisse Umutoniwase in Kigali, Rwanda.

Christina Bennett Lind landed the role of iconic All My Children character Bianca Montgomery in June 2010 and played the role until the show's ABC cancellation in September 2011. Some of her other television credits include Z: The Beginning of Everything, Dietland, and The Blacklist.
